Mei runs 91.08 miles in 3 weeks. If she runs 6 days each week, what is the average distance she runs each day?

Answer:

5.1miles per day

Step-by-step explanation:

Given parameters:

Total distance run in 3 weeks  = 91.08miles

Unknown:

Average distance run each day = ?

Solution:

The number of days she ran  = 3 x 6  = 18days

  Average distance  = \frac{Total distance}{number of days}  

  Average distance = \frac{91.08}{18}   = 5.1miles per day

<h3>What is mean, median and mode of a data set?</h3>

The mean of the data is the average value of the given data. The mean of the data is the ratio of the sum of all the values of data to the total number of values of data.

The median of the data is the middle value of the data set when it arrange in ascending or descending order.

Mode of a data set is the value, which occurs most times for that data set. The value which has the highest frequency in the given set of data is known as the mode of that data set.

30. The sign of the product of two integers with the same sign is positive, that is:


(+)(+) = (+) and

(-)(-) = (+)


So, the sign of the product of three integers with the same sign are two options:

  • <u>Option 1.</u> The three integers are positive in which case:

(+)(+)(+) = (+), So the sign of the product is positive


  • <u>Option 2.</u> The three integers are negative in which case:

(-)(-)(-) = (-), So the sign of the product is negative.


This option two gives us that result because:


(-)(-) = (+) and (+)(-) = (-)
